Understanding Sand Casting

objective of sand casting,Objective of Sand Casting: A Comprehensive Guide

Before we dive into the objectives, let’s briefly understand what sand casting is. Sand casting involves creating a mold from sand, which is then used to produce metal parts. The mold is made by packing sand around a pattern, which is an exact replica of the desired part. Once the mold is ready, molten metal is poured into it, and after it solidifies, the sand mold is broken away, revealing the cast metal part.
